History
Casanova, formally known as the Knight of Seingalt, embodied the ideals of his age. A prolific author who wrote 43 works, translated Homer and innovated across literary genres, he represents far more than popular legend suggests. In 2003, the “Amici di Casanova” association established the Giacomo Casanova Prize at the castle to honour this intellectual legacy. Since 2004, the castle has also awarded the “Il Cavaliere di Seingalt” prize, recognising contemporary men of versatility, culture and elegant living who embody Casanova’s cosmopolitan ideals.

Cultural significance
Castle of Spessa serves as a centre for celebrating Enlightenment values. The annual prize ceremonies recognise works inspired by freedom, tolerance and openness to other cultures—the very principles Casanova championed. The castle thus transforms historical reputation into a living platform for contemporary cultural achievement and intellectual distinction.
